Another Reason to Visit India - Affordable Disc Degeneration Repair
Disc degeneration is a condition where the vertebrae shrink due to dehydration. Mostly associated with aging, the condition is initially handled with physiotherapy and medications. When these palliative measures do not work, many doctors recommend surgery (disc degeneration repair a.k.a. artificial disc replacement) in which the weakened disc is removed and a new artificial one is inserted. The time taken for recovery depends on factors like the patient’s age, resilience to infections, and physical condition. It is a major surgery and expensive.Â
The surgery itself can be quite expensive, but in countries like India, Singapore, and Thailand, it is possible to find affordable health care for a fraction of what you might pay in the West. In India, for example, it is possible to receive disc degeneration repair for as low as $3,500.Â

Medical Vacation Insurance: The Where's and How's Â
Whether one is eligible for medical vacation insurance depends on myriad factors like the insurance provider and the kind of surgery required. The important thing to remember is that elective procedures like cosmetic or plastic surgeries are usually not covered under insurance. It is always prudent to check in detail with your insurance provider to see what all is covered and what is not. You can shop around online for certain health insurance deals. Sometimes, employers are willing to foot the bill since a procedure completed in India is a fraction of what group policies might have to pay back home. Educate your boss about medical tourism and see if he or she is willing to work with you on a plan that benefits everyone.
